Zarovnani C-ckove struktury

Pavel Janik ml. Pavel.Janik na inet.cz
Středa Listopad 3 15:25:30 CET 1999


   From: Jan Kurik <kurik na amis.cz>
   Date: Wed, 3 Nov 1999 15:06:30 +0100 (MET)

Zdravím,

   > struct A{
   >   char c;
   >   int i;
   > }
   > ...
   >   U kompilatoru HP se na to pouziva "#pragma HP_ALIGN NOPADDING", ale u
   > gcc nejsem schopen nic takoveho najit.
   >
   >   Neznate nekdo nejakou zaklinaci formulku, jak k tomu gcc prinutit ?

:-)) Co třeba

   int i __attribute__ ((aligned (1)));

Možná bude fungovat i #pragma align 1.
BTW - je nějaký rozumný důvod proč to použít?
--
Pavel Janík ml.
Pavel.Janik na inet.cz


Další informace o konferenci Linux